Female stood on railroad tracks with train trafficGrand Junction CO

audio iconMedical Emergency
Rd, Grand Junction, CO

A female was reported standing on railroad tracks near 30 Road in Grand Junction with active train traffic. Officers responded and trains were temporarily stopped for safety. After checking the area, no person was found on the tracks and train traffic was allowed to resume.
